RMV Circutor R80774 Reactance: Protection and Stability for Your Electrical Systems
The RMV R80774 reactance from Circutor is an essential component for the protection of reactive power compensation systems. Designed to limit current transients during the connection of capacitor banks, this resin-encapsulated reactance ensures optimal insulation and safe and reliable operation. Its installation minimizes stress on equipment and extends its service life, contributing to energy efficiency and reducing operating costs.
Technical Specifications
- Reference: R80774
- Model: RMV-330-125-100
- Manufacturer: Circutor
- Type: Choke Reactance
- Encapsulation: Epoxy Resin (guarantees superior insulation)
- Main Function: Limiting current transients
- Applicable Standard: IEC 60871-1 (maximum connection value)
